Excel vba save as tab delimited text file
WebFormatted Text (Space-delimited).prn. Lotus space-delimited format. Saves only the active sheet. Text (Tab-delimited).txt. Saves a workbook as a tab-delimited text file for use on another Microsoft Windows operating system, and ensures that tab characters, line breaks, and other characters are interpreted correctly. Saves only the active sheet. WebYou're prefixing with a vbTab for each cell, including the first. Change the following: If c = FirstCol Then Data = Data & ExpRng.Cells (r, c).Value Else Data = Data & vbTab & ExpRng.Cells (r, c).Value End If. Alternatively, if there will always be some data on each line, you could just strip the first vbTab from each line during the Print ...
Excel vba save as tab delimited text file
Did you know?
WebThis code exports the Excel Worksheet to a Fixed Width File without QUOTES. Screenshots also attached. I am sure this code can be made even better :) Option … WebMay 17, 2024 · Macro - Create Tab Delimited *.txt from range. Hello Excel experts! I am in need of a macro in Sheet A that creates a tab delimited blocks.txt file from range A36:C50 in Sheet B in directory C:\Users\user\Desktop\AsBuilt\blocks.txt. Also, since I will be using this same file to import blocks in AutoCAD, I wouldn't mind if the newly created file ...
WebDec 22, 2015 · Just record a macro to save as CSV and specify "payroll.txt" (including the quotes) as the file name. Code: Sub Macro1 () ActiveWorkbook.SaveAs Filename:="C:\Folder\Path\payroll.txt", FileFormat:=xlCSV, CreateBackup:=False End Sub Click to expand... Actually I want to save my .xlsm file as .txt not tab delimited but … WebSep 28, 2016 · If it's important for anyone to not lose formatting or other features of the original workbook, you could also use VBA to create a new workbook, copy over the sheet in question, then export that workbook and close it without saving - thereby giving you …
WebJun 19, 2024 · Function SaveTabDelimitedFile (ByVal WS As Worksheet, ByVal Path As String, ByVal Name As String) As Workbook Dim WB As Workbook WS.Copy Set WS = ActiveSheet Set WB = WS.Parent If Not Path Like "* [\/]" Then Path = Path & "\" End If If Not Name Like "*.txt" Then Name = Name & ".txt" End If WB.SaveAs Path & Name, … WebDec 29, 2001 · I have written code to save each worksheet in a workbook individually as text files. If I do this manually using the Text (Tab delimited) option from the Save As type dropdown, the text file retains my original formatting of time and UK date, i.e. 00:15 29/12/2001. The system I am using afterwards to import the data from the text files …
WebOct 28, 2015 · The easy option is to save your worksheet as text file using below macro. Sub saveText () ActiveWorkbook.SaveAs filename:= _ ThisWorkBook.Path & "\textfile-" & Format ( Now, "ddmmyy-hhmmss") & ".txt", FileFormat:=xlText, _ CreateBackup:= False End Sub While this works, it has 2 problems. It exports the entire current worksheet.
WebMar 2, 2016 · Saving Excel sheet as tab-delimited text file without automatic double quote delimiters Ask Question Asked 6 years, 11 months ago Modified 6 years, 11 months ago Viewed 1k times 1 I am writing a macro to download a text file into Excel, filter out unnecessary data and save the modified text file locally. java hashmap hash functionWebJul 9, 2024 · You can save an Excel file as comma delimited or tab delimited but not pipe delimited. Here is how you can achieve pipe delimited export. Basic Sample. Just to show here the fundamentals. Sub Writing_to_a_text_file() Dim N As Integer Dim FileName As String 'Define where to save the output file. lowood darts clubWebJul 15, 2024 · Sub ExportDataTSV () Dim BCS As Worksheet Dim Ctrl As Worksheet Dim ws As Worksheet Dim FName As String Dim insertValues As String Application.ScreenUpdating = False Set BCS = ThisWorkbook.Sheets (Sheet2.Name) Set Ctrl = ThisWorkbook.Sheets (Sheet1.Name) #If Mac Then NameFolder = "documents … java hashmap rehash performanceWebApr 6, 2024 · At the end of the macro I am working on, I need it to save a single sheet as a Text (Tab Delimited) file. The macro that I inherited contains this: Code: fname = Application.GetSaveAsFilename (fileFilter:="Excel Files (*.xlsx), *.xlsx", Title:="Save As") If fname <> False Then wbDMTOutput.SaveAs (fname) End If java hashmap memory cacheWebAug 3, 2008 · 01:13. Click the Office Button and choose Save As Other Formats. Now just select the save as type menu item Text (Tab delimited) (*.txt) and a location. The resulting text file can then be opened and used in basically any office or desktop publishing application you choose. READ NEXT. lowood estate scottish bordersWebJul 9, 2024 · What I want to do is to create a Macro which can takes all the xls files in one folder and convert them to txt files. Sub Combined () Application.DisplayAlerts = False Const fPath As String = "C:\Users\A9993846\Desktop\" Dim sh As Worksheet Dim sName As String Dim inputString As String With Application .Calculation = xlCalculationManual ... java hashmap with arraylist as valueWeb1. To save as a text file, from the Ribbon, go to File > Save As. 2. Choose document type Text (Tab delimited (*.txt). 3. Then press Save. As a result, a text (tab-delimited) file is saved in the location you specified … lowood early education centre